A graduate of Western Michigan University and Wayne State University Law School, Thomas Hensel has been admitted to practice law in the State of Michigan (in both State and Federal Courts) since 1999. During this time he has practiced extensively in the area of Consumer Bankruptcy Law, participating in thousands of Chapter 7 and Chapter 13 matters- representing both debtors and creditors. He has attended numerous bankruptcy seminars and workshops, and has been a speaker on several occasions.
